Job Title: Emergency Medicine Physician (Full-Time)
Location: Salem Hospital – A member of Mass General Brigham
Department: Emergency Medicine
Position Overview
Salem Hospital is seeking a full-time, board-certified/board-eligible Emergency Medicine Physician to join our dynamic Emergency Department team. This is an outstanding opportunity to practice high-quality emergency medicine within a nationally recognized healthcare system while enjoying the benefits of a collegial community hospital environment.
What You’ll Do
- Provide comprehensive emergency medical care to patients across the lifespan in a high-acuity, fast-paced setting.
- Deliver exceptional patient-centered care in collaboration with advanced practice providers, nurses, specialists, and multidisciplinary care teams.
- Evaluate, diagnose, and manage a wide range of emergent and urgent medical conditions.
- Perform emergency procedures consistent with scope of practice and training.
- Participate in quality improvement, patient safety, and clinical innovation initiatives.
- Contribute to departmental operations, including throughput optimization and evidence-based protocol development.
- Engage in teaching and mentoring opportunities for medical students and residents as applicable.
- Foster a culture of respect, teamwork, equity, and inclusion within the department.
- MD or DO from an accredited medical school.
- Board-certified or board-eligible in Emergency Medicine (ABEM/AOBEM).
- Eligible for medical licensure in the Commonwealth of Massachusetts.
- Demonstrated commitment to high-quality, evidence-based care.
- Strong communication and collaboration skills.
